Ubuntu에서 CUDA를 설치하는 방법을 단계별로 설명합니다.
CUDA는 NVIDIA GPU를 이용한 병렬 컴퓨팅 플랫폼으로, 딥러닝, 머신러닝, 그래픽 렌더링 등에 사용됩니다.
CUDA 지원 여부 확인(25.04.14 기준)
NVIDIA GPU가 표시되면, CUDA를 설치할 수 있습니다.

CUDA 지원 모델은 NVIDIA 공식 사이트에서 확인할 수 있습니다. 저는 RTX 3090를 사용 중입니다!
CUDA Toolkit 11.8 Downloads
developer.nvidia.com
그래서 저는 기존의 프로젝트와 호환이 되는 cuda 11.8을 설치했습니다!

설치


설치가 다되면 아래의 창이 나오게 됩니다.

그럼 이런 사진이 나오게되는 데 그냥 NEXT 해주시면 됩니다.




중간에 nsight visual studio edition에서 멈추시는 분은 visual studio를 재설치하면 됩니다. 저 또한 13.xx 버전을 사용하니깐 중간에 멈추는 현상이 발생햇는데 버전이 호환이 되지 않아서 지웠다가 다시 설치하니깐 설치가 됐습니다!
CUDA 환경 변수 경로 확인



환경 변수가 잘 설치 된 모습을 볼 수 있습니다!!
cuDNN 설치
아래 링크에서 CUDA 11.8과 호환되는 cuDNN 8.7.0을 다운로드를 하겠습니다! 이때 NVIDIA 웹사이트 계정이 있어야 다운로드가 가능합니다.
https://developer.nvidia.com/rdp/cudnn-archive
cuDNN Archive
Download releases from the GPU-accelerated primitive library for deep neural networks.
developer.nvidia.com

설치해준후 zip 파일로 저장을 합니다!

이후 파일을 옮겨주면 됩니다!
cuDNN bin, lib, include 폴더 안의 파일을 cuda 폴더내의 bin, lib, includ로 옮기기
다운로드 받은 cuDNN를압축을 풀어서 종류별로 CUDA Toolkit 디렉토리에 복사합니다.

bin에 있는 .dll 파일을 아래 경로로 복사
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v11.8\bin
include에 있는 .h 파일을 아래 경로로 복사
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v11.8\include
lib\x64에 있는 *.lib 파일을 아래 경로로 복사
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v11.8\lib\x64
deviceQuery.exe 실행
(윈도우키+R, cmd 입력) 윈도우 명령 프롬프트를 실행한 후 “C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v11.8\extras\demo_suite\deviceQuery.exe” 실행하면 설치가 완료된 것을 볼 수 있습니다!
cd C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v11.8\extras\demo_suite
deviceQuery.exe

'Tools & Setup > Setting' 카테고리의 다른 글
| Docker 설치 방법 (Windows 11 기준) (0) | 2025.05.13 |
|---|---|
| Java JDK 8 다운로드 (0) | 2025.04.23 |
| Dataset 수집 (0) | 2025.04.02 |
| Vibe Coding을 위한 Cursor 소개 및 설치 방법 (0) | 2025.03.27 |
| Linux torch 버전 확인하는 법 (0) | 2025.03.10 |